FT. MYERS, Fla.—Monster Energy presents South Florida’s Biggest Rock Festival, Fort Rock, will take place in Jetblue Park, on April 25. The lineup for the festival features ‘68, Breaking Benjamin, Butcher Babies, Godsmack, In This Moment, Motionless In White, Papa Roach, Sangre, Slipknot, Starset, The Pretty Reckless, The Vamps, We Are Harlot and Young Guns.
